2019 NFHS Rule Changes
Biggest change: Illegal pitch penalty is now a ball on the batter; runners don't advance.

Didn't appear to make that much of a difference in NCAA this year. Yes, there were more called but still plenty of illegal pitchers being ignored.
The problem now is, so many umpires have just been ignoring illegal pitches for so long, will they really start seeing what they haven't been for the last 5, 10 or more years? |

If the rules relax IP penalties, then do away with IP's all together (i.e. allow leaping, stepping back, etc).
Supposed the count is 0-2. What really stops the pitcher from, say, stepping forward a few inches in front before starting the pitch? Sure, it's illegal. If it is called, no big deal, the count is now 1-2. If not called, it gets thrown by the batter for strike three if not called. I say just go with international pitching rule. |
